FacebookのOGPでエラー「Could not resolve the hostname into a valid IP address.」

閲覧数:727 views

あなたが今、読んでいるカテゴリー:
覚書

とりあえず解決はしましたが、今回は結果論です。参考程度にお読みください。

Facebookでとある記事だけ、投稿時にサムネイルが表示されない…

facebookページ

今までFacebookで投稿する際にキチンとOGPが反映されてこのようにサムネイルが表示されていたのに、昨日投稿したとある記事だけ表示されなかった。記事は以下の記事。元々のURLはこんな感じ。

  • http://www.tamura.tottori.jp/2015/03/02/look-at-more-blog-in-search-of-google-and-yahoo/

Facebookデバッガーではどう表示されているのか?

facebookデバッガー

エラー1個目

「Critical Errors That Must Be Fixed」 「Could not resolve the hostname into a valid IP address.」

エラー2個目

「Errors That Must Be Fixed」「The ‘og:type’ property is required, but not present.」

この件について日本語の記事がなかったので、少し海外のサイトをみてみたけど、イマイチ解決方法が分からず。

とりあえずURLからyahooとgoogleという単語を削除してみた

に変更。再びFacebook Debuggerで確認。確認する際に「Fetch new scrape information」押下。変更前のURLからアクセスされた時は、wordpressがリダイレクトしてくれるので、ぽいっと変更。

facebookページで正しくOGPが効いた
うまく、表示されるようになりました。うーん、URLに「yahoo」や「google」を含めすぎたらアウトなの?この記事とか、もろにgoogleという単語を入れていても、ちゃんとサムネイルが表示されるのでそんなことはないと思うけど。

まとめ

根本な原因不明です。とりあえずURLを変更したらうまく動いたのでURLが原因ではあるのでしょうが…

どなたか、このエラーの詳細が分かる方は教えてください…

スポンサーリンク
This entry was posted in 覚書.